Ryan Succop is Mr. Irrelevant

Mr. Irrelevant? Only by tradition. South Carolina kicker Ryan Succop is this year's Mr. Irrelevant, the 256th of 256 picks in the NFL Draft. He goes to the Kansas City Chiefs, who get one of the better kickers in the SEC. Succop goes down in NFL history, though South Carolina fans will hardly...
